Majestic scar

My majestic has had this scar for the past two years from a heated battle with a yellow tang. Will this scar ever heal and fill up with its blue scale pattern? I currently soak my food in ghv fish food soak,selcon,and zoecon.

My Majestic has a scar as well and I have not seen any change in it's appearance. I guess they don't repair as well, or back to original condition like fin tears or rips do.
